Ciudad Rodrigo has a population of 14,080, making it the 574th largest place we list in Spain. It is in Castille and León.

Ciudad Rodrigo holds under a tenth of one per cent of Spain's 47,850,793 people. Madrid, the largest place we list there, is 231 times its size. Twenty years earlier the World Gazetteer recorded 13,884, almost unchanged.
